How much do entry level desk j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 18, 2026, the average hourly pay for entry level desk in Appleton, WI is $22.03,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.32 and $24.71 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are entry level desk jobs?

Entry level desk jobs are positions that typically require minimal prior work experience and involve performing administrative or clerical tasks at a desk, such as data entry, answering phones, scheduling appointments, or assisting with office operations. These roles are common starting points for individuals beginning their professional careers and can be found in a variety of industries. Entry level desk jobs help employees gain valuable office skills, experience team collaboration, and learn workplace protocols, often serving as a stepping stone to more advanced roles.

What Are Entry-Level Desk Jobs?

Entry-level desk jobs focus on fulfilling administrative, clerical, office support, or customer service tasks. The duties and responsibilities of entry-level desk workers vary depending on the employer. For example, if you work in reception or another front office position, you answer calls, set appointments, and greet each customer or client. In a clerical desk job, you may focus on filing and completing paperwork. Some of these jobs involve providing technical help. An entry-level help desk worker, for example, may provide IT support for an office, while a customer service employee may help clients troubleshoot issues or direct calls to the proper employee.

What are some common challenges faced by entry level desk employees, and how can they be overcome?

Entry level desk employees often face challenges such as adapting to a fast-paced office environment, managing multiple tasks simultaneously, and learning new software or company-specific procedures. To overcome these, it’s helpful to prioritize tasks, seek feedback from supervisors, and take advantage of any training or mentorship opportunities offered. Building good communication skills and staying organized can also make transitioning into the role smoother and help employees grow more confident in their responsibilities.

As a Project Engineer 1, you will be responsible for executing technical civil engineering design and evaluations across diverse projects in Southeastern Wisconsin. You will be instrumental in delivering projects successfully by managing scope, maintaining quality standards, and ensuring work is completed on time and within budget.
Key Responsibilities:
Design & Engineering Execution
  • Complete the full design cycle using AutoCAD Civil 3D to create comprehensive site and infrastructure plans. This includes detailed street design (plan & profile, cross-sections), precise grading and erosion control plans, and the engineering of stormwater management, sanitary sewer, and water distribution systems.
  • Conduct thorough site investigations and due diligence to identify constraints and inform effective design strategies.
  • Calculate quantity take-offs and develop reliable cost estimates for construction materials and labor.
  • Assist with the preparation of technical specifications and construction documents.

Compliance & Project Delivery
  • Prepare and submit all necessary permit applications to local and state agencies.
  • Ensure compliance with all local ordinances, state codes, engineering guidelines, and best practices.
  • Perform construction administration and site observation duties, serving as a representative of the design team in the field.
